Will this chatter like the jwt ??
You mean idle chatter from the flywheel? or the clutch engagement?
Removing the dual mass flywheel will increase some noise but our flywheel tends to be on the quieter side of things. Also for those who have been UpRev tuned can have their idle slightly raise to eliminate noise.
